Transaction dd9078b2fdfc0a1dad1b20ad4dcc98bb6f73cf982bee83a47f04d23197808ef5

70 Input
1 Outputs
  • dd9078b2fdfc0a1dad1b20ad4dcc98bb6f73cf982bee83a47f04d23197808ef5:0
  • value  903675
    address  3BRpfecfDp2EfdNN76rPGDcd5oKvBzYQhy